-
Notifications
You must be signed in to change notification settings - Fork 4
/
.travis.yml
59 lines (52 loc) · 2.06 KB
/
.travis.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
language: python
sudo: false
cache:
apt: true
directories:
- $HOME/.cache/pip
- $HOME/download
python:
# - '2.7'
# - '3.4'
# - '3.5'
- '3.6'
- '3.7'
- '3.8'
before_install:
# Install miniconda packages to speed up / resolve install issuesa
- if [ ${TRAVIS_PYTHON_VERSION:0:1} == "2" ]; then wget https://repo.continuum.io/miniconda/Miniconda2-latest-Linux-x86_64.sh
-O miniconda.sh ; else wget https://repo.continuum.io/miniconda/Miniconda-latest-Linux-x86_64.sh
-O miniconda.sh ; fi
- bash miniconda.sh -b -p /home/travis/mc
- export PATH=/home/travis/mc/bin:$PATH
- export CONDA_PACKAGES="numpy scipy matplotlib pandas scikit-learn seaborn pyzmq"
install:
- conda config --set always_yes yes --set changeps1 no
- conda update conda
- conda create -n env python=$TRAVIS_PYTHON_VERSION $CONDA_PACKAGES
- source activate env
- python -m pip install -U pip
- pip install -r requirements.txt
- pip install coveralls
- echo $PATH
- which python
- python --version
- conda info
- conda list
- python setup.py install
script:
- echo "Tests temporarily disabled"
# - travis_wait 30 coverage run --source=pyproteome,brainrnaseq setup.py test
# - coverage run --source=pyproteome,brainrnaseq setup.py test
after_success:
- coveralls
deploy:
provider: pypi
user: Nader.Morshed
password:
secure: k92n1qrbadmUvldhanmjV0JcNNDl1qN/ay8AF9zSjzyXuxpomJM8VXz+gmjjo8/3DSzABovXdKwjWEP7+N6C3kCuOpVVE7LJR90+1tsq/OFCMOahqkKaIvraqXBxQoOlPPMtlyaOg+mAjBvlQuotlfrbC06mDoBJQHOi20I+1Vaen4zfqGHpJBASriy0RESb5wg6qPYgGJy5KEIwsIlGsgsnMEjVMetthW4Uu5Q6drth7vN/bnKHYX72ptD9Um7E2g1sHdpfSE9KYgMOwjtCfVbHKYlB4tvqRTLapK6t/XIKlv4XNQEX1rXoxIiPFkaHTF+faQML6T7VyGJw4pm/xd/hcTCMB7pNu4NLHKzWD53ZJK/feUwY5m9eKnY6fWImTZM5k9/Dkudzlkpc6n5knERLdgEUAqmrrFSUOqEDY7mPXJ1kmjOiGORc4tAfaagv/Otc8WElKLfOyEMIJla5WEToREq0R/vtY0n2Oul93S1w4w/aq+TQSHvaGoFbEgyygO51MumT8S3aZM6itXpetefPofurROk2nq0QeAKA84ZPJZzcS1nlD8saQZ06gMtzq9buA/tD6WVgyGmANmtM0jZN2ovhpNU5vFOs09PC6vWQSZyDuzOxQjQnIjBlMT7FOzV7aonEThXOtiklS1jgHC26w/CNw58YgLR4vZ0F3tQ=
on:
tags: true
distributions: sdist bdist_wheel
repo: white-lab/pyproteome
python: '3.6'